Тёмный

Что делать если достал Mach3 своими ошибками (Часть 1). 

Максим Троян
Подписаться 945
Просмотров 2,3 тыс.
50% 1

Mach3 просто вынудил меня предпринять меры , я решился сделать свою платформу о которой пойдет речь в этом видео. Так же я попытался отразить всю сложность с которой мне приходиться работать. Пришлось подтянуть знания алгебры и геометрии , программирования на с++ а так же изучить студии которые позволяют компилировать проэкты.
Я каждый день работаю над этим проэктом и скоро выйдет следующая часть.

Опубликовано:

 

11 апр 2023

Поделиться:

Ссылка:

Скачать:

Готовим ссылку...

Добавить в:

Мой плейлист
Посмотреть позже
Комментарии : 37   
@user-ys5uq9ix4z
@user-ys5uq9ix4z Год назад
Здорово что продолжаешь вникать и идти дальше
@edisher
@edisher 5 месяцев назад
Пользую МАХ и продолжу дальше, програма уникальная, опередила своё время. Глюки возникают с лпт и с китайскими юсб. Читайте рекомендации на оф сайте. Лично я пользую есс, идеальное сочетание. Вообще нет никаких проблем. Ну, к автору претензий нет абсолютно, если есть возможность, нужно идти вперёд.
@user-yq5df8ib8g
@user-yq5df8ib8g Год назад
Максим ты как всегда молодец! Вопрос такой, шина передачи данных у тебя довольно таки не быстрая. Какой получился размер буфера? в смысле сколько строк G-кода отправляешь в стм-ку для стабильной работы.
@user-qn6pb8cj9b
@user-qn6pb8cj9b Год назад
Планировал буфер в 2000 команд. Но думаю сделать пока в 1000.
@giravik
@giravik Год назад
Прекрасно работает MACH3 вот уже как 4 года...работает 5 дней в неделю с 8 до 17. Ниразу не было никаких проблем с мачем. С контроллером и периферией были. Нужно читать и выполнять все рекомендации по мачу...и минимум скриптов применять.
@user-qn6pb8cj9b
@user-qn6pb8cj9b Год назад
Я рад за Вас.
@giravik
@giravik Год назад
@@user-qn6pb8cj9b Я рад, что вы рады.
@user-qn6pb8cj9b
@user-qn6pb8cj9b Год назад
@@giravik Я рад ,что Вы рады ,Что я рад !,
@alexeyboichenko76
@alexeyboichenko76 Год назад
Замеченно ,за пять лет.... СТАРЫЕ пк,лучше подходят. Глюков нет.. С новыми проблемма.
@giravik
@giravik Год назад
@@alexeyboichenko76 полностью согласен. Каждое ПО предназначено для работы на оборудовании своего поколения. У меня на пентюхе-4 с ХР стоит мач3...в ОС вырезал всё кроме сетевых настроек, т.к. УП по локалке перекидываю. Никогда не было проблем вообще с мачем...к стати не лицензия. Не один раз 3Д обработку на 13 часов отработал без единого сбоя. Два простеньких скрипта прикручены...и всё! Ясное дело на 7-ке гонять, да еще и САD на этом же компе юзать совместно с потоковым мач3 ))) Вообще нонсенс.
@DozZoR26
@DozZoR26 Год назад
Попробуй включить в настройках матча вотчдог, у меня с ним ошибки крайне редко бывают. В инете его все советуют выключать, мб и ты выключил🤔
@user-hp1em1ui2e
@user-hp1em1ui2e Год назад
Проблемы Mach3 возникают в основном из за не верных внутренних задержек времени работы программы. В большей части случаев от них можно избавится компенсируя через создание своего плагина. А стабильность работы лицензия или нет практически не зависит.
@user-qn6pb8cj9b
@user-qn6pb8cj9b Год назад
Я согласен что Плагином можно переписать нужные моменты и этот глюк отпадет , но не все это могут сделать (Даже для меня это сложнее чем то что я проделал на видео )
@user-hp1em1ui2e
@user-hp1em1ui2e Год назад
@@user-qn6pb8cj9b Согласен. Что просто одному то другой не поймёт не когда. Мне труднее проделать то что делаете вы и немаловажно что Mach3 это целая инфраструктура, не смотря на все его ошибки. А вы пытаетесь создать новую, и возможно с новыми ошибками, потраченным временем и средствами. Жаль что в Mach3 нельзя залезть глубже из за его закрытости. Удачи вам.
@baltasavr
@baltasavr 5 месяцев назад
надо меньше вводить модификаций в мач, и не русифицировать его...
@Tlc200lifestyle
@Tlc200lifestyle 5 месяцев назад
8 лет работаю с на мачем и ни разу проблем не было. Бывало, что подглючивал контроллер, но причина оказалась в плохо припаяной ножке микросхемы.
@Maximow_Y
@Maximow_Y 5 месяцев назад
За 8 лет она уже просто устарела и не нужна
@user-uv7oe9nj9u
@user-uv7oe9nj9u 11 месяцев назад
Я НЕ ЗАМЕТИЛ СТРАШНЫХ ОШИБОК НА МАЧЕ ПОЛЬЗУЮСЬ ЛЕТ 5 . ОШИБКИ БЫЛИ Н ОНЕ ИЗА ЗМАЧА К ПРМИЕРУ ПР ИКОПИРОВАНИИ НА ФЛЕШКУ
@danilarusakov6479
@danilarusakov6479 Год назад
Если у вас есть ардуино мега, то почему не собрать grbl? Не очень понятен мотив разработки своей прошивки, столько человеко часов на это уйдет, не думаю, что сборка grbl обойдётся дороже.
@user-qn6pb8cj9b
@user-qn6pb8cj9b Год назад
GRBL рассматривался. Я даже на нем несколько других проэктов поднял. Дело в том что он не соответствует нужному функционалу при этом он на сктолько за оптимизирован что мне очень тяжело вносить правки . (И я отказался от этой идее ) для этого решения.
@Maximow_Y
@Maximow_Y 5 месяцев назад
А зачем ты пишешь проштвку с нуля? Есть же готовые решения типа GRBL
@user-qn6pb8cj9b
@user-qn6pb8cj9b 5 месяцев назад
Есть но оно не соответствует желаемому. Точнее говоря в нем нет тех состояний которые мне нужны. А дописать их можно но нужно перед этим убрать состояния которые уже в нем вшиты. Все сводится практически к тому что я напишу свое решение (Сил затрачу практически столько же ) - лучше сразу написать свое решение с нужными состояниями и реакцией станка. (Что собственно я и сделал. Это видно из второй части видео )
@user-jo1rt5yd4v
@user-jo1rt5yd4v 4 месяца назад
А почему не использовать плату от 3д принтера 32бит. туже же stm32? загрузить марлин, немного доработак в коде и все ..
@user-qn6pb8cj9b
@user-qn6pb8cj9b 4 месяца назад
Да все верно. Я не ищу легких путей. Предмет требует детального изучения , что бы лучше понимать как это работает.
@user-jo1rt5yd4v
@user-jo1rt5yd4v 4 месяца назад
@@user-qn6pb8cj9b , это все замечательно спору нет, сразу спрошу , возможно вы в курсе такой патовой ситуции в mach3 .. При вырезании круга ,mach3 окружность делит на2 части .,т.е начинает резать до половины потом немного ОСТАНАВЛИВАЕТСЯ и продолжает, в программе такого нет, Gcode использовал разный. Как убрать эту остановку, так как она все портит .
@user-qn6pb8cj9b
@user-qn6pb8cj9b 4 месяца назад
@@user-jo1rt5yd4v Да было такое. Значит проблема в том что траэктория не успевает общитываться из за Высоких частот. Я переключил мачь на работу спортом на скорость 25 kG (А стояла 35) И это помогло. Стал двигаться с постоянной скоростью.
@user-jo1rt5yd4v
@user-jo1rt5yd4v 4 месяца назад
@@user-qn6pb8cj9b подскажи пожалуйста , где это вкл, скрин хоть бы )
@olegignatov5395
@olegignatov5395 Год назад
Очень интересно но непонятно
@user-qn6pb8cj9b
@user-qn6pb8cj9b Год назад
Если бы все разьяснял видео бы растянулось часа на полтора =(
@Marat_2023_Husnutdinov
@Marat_2023_Husnutdinov Год назад
@@user-qn6pb8cj9b А у тебя Матч лицензионный!!??
@user-qn6pb8cj9b
@user-qn6pb8cj9b Год назад
@@Marat_2023_Husnutdinov Нет. Я так понимаю ты предлагаешь закинуть лицензию и попробовать поработать с ней ?
@Marat_2023_Husnutdinov
@Marat_2023_Husnutdinov Год назад
@@user-qn6pb8cj9b Да. Потому что точно знаю. Допустим частота работы программы зависит от лицензии. И например при использовании профиля плазмореза. Больше определённого количества кадров она не работает. Кажется при плазме без лицензии. Это будет всего 500 кадров.
@user-qn6pb8cj9b
@user-qn6pb8cj9b Год назад
@@Marat_2023_Husnutdinov Я использую патченую программу. И одному клиенту ставил его лицензию Мача. И тогда у нас после нажатия СТОП вылетала ошибка Тригер Ерор . Лицензионный файл тогда мне не помог. После этого я все равно думаю что это все фигня - что лицензия что Патч (Ведут себя одинаково )
Далее